All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Main Road area has the 6th highest crime rate of 74 local areas in Edwinstowe & Clipstone , and the 73rd highest crime rate of 434 local areas in Newark and Sherwood .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around Main Road (NG21 9BT) in the last 12 months was 114.0 per 1,000 residents and was 94.4% higher than the Edwinstowe & Clipstone average (58.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 11 offences recorded. The least common crime was Possession of weapons with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-47.6%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 13 (≈ 42.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-23.5%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-75.7%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Main Road (NG21 9BT), the main crime hotspot is near Main Road. Police recorded 6 crimes here, including 6 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
